Exponents are a shorthand way of representing repeated multiplication. In essence, an exponent tells us how many times a base number is multiplied by itself. For example, 2^3 can be read as "2 to the power of 3" or "2 multiplied by itself 3 times." This results in 222 = 8. Exponents can be used to simplify complex calculations, making it easier to solve problems in mathematics, science, and engineering.
